Foxa2, a novel transcriptional regulator of insulin sensitivity
&
Abstract
Insulin resistance—a state of reduced responsiveness to insulin—is a major contributor to the pathogenesis of type 2 diabetes. Although we have made major advances in unraveling the underlying defects that cause insulin resistance, many of the pathways and regulators that connect insulin to its downstream metabolic effects are poorly understood.
